God created everything … Web29 Mar 2024 · There is only one Holy Book in Christianity and that is the Bible, however, Protestant Christian denominations use a bible with 66 books, while Catholics use a bible with 73 books. The Bible is considered to be “the word of God” by both Protestant Christian groups and Catholic groups. The reason for the difference in the books of the Bible ...

Both have the same basic framework. Judaism ... WebThe Bible is an entire library of stories, songs, poetry, history and religious literature. It is the holy book of Christianity. The Christian Bible is split into two sections, the Old Testament and the New Testament. The Old Testament is the original Hebrew Bible, which includes the sacred scriptures of the Jewish faith.

Web23 Nov 2008 · The Bible itself reveals those doctrines that are essential to the Christian faith. They are 1) the Deity of Christ, 2) Salvation by Grace, 3) Resurrection of Christ, 4) the gospel, and 5) monotheism. These are the doctrines the Bible says are necessary. Though there are many other important doctrines, these five are the ones that are declared ...
